science fiction ['saɪəns'fɪkʃ(ə)n]
abbr., amer. sci-fi
lit. A genre of literature that features an alternative society that is founded on the imagined technology of the future. The genre stretches the imagination by rooting the fantasy of the future in recognizable elements of modern life. This type of fantasy literature, typically takes the form of a short story or novel.
